Boston Investment Property at 50 Charlesgate

If you’re searching for a low-priced way to get into the downtown Boston investment property arena, and would be comfortable with an approximate 3% return on your equity investment, unit 200 at 50 Charlesgate, a 210-unit condo development, may be of interest. The 240 square foot studio apartment is currently rented for $1,100 per month, and is listed for $195,000 – this should be an all cash transaction, the pro forma does not make a lot of sense if any significant amount of debt service is carried in the transaction. The unit will be held open on Sunday, February 28, 2010 from 11:30 AM to 12:30 PM.

South End Boston Open House at 655 Tremont Street

In the heart of the South End, 655 Tremont Street is a 10-unit redevelopment of an existing building, and will house two commercial spaces on the ground floor. With a common roofdeck offering excellent Boston skyline views, unit 4, a 575 square foot one-bedroom one-bathroom corner unit condo listed at $424,900 is move-in ready and puts you in a “new building” with a lot of “old building” neighborhood charm. Unit 4 at 655 Tremont Street will be held open on Sunday, February 28, 2010 from 1:00 PM to 2:00 PM.
